FAA Grants $3.4M To Flint's Bishop Int'l Airport

Money Will Go Toward Renovations, Expansion

The Federal Aviation Administration has awarded a grant worth more than $3.4 million to Bishop International Airport to renovate and expand the facility's terminal building.U.S. Rep. Dale Kildee, D-Mich., announced the grant Wednesday.Kildee said the grant will help improve the Flint airport and reflects its growing importance as a commercial hub.In January 2009, Bishop Airport received a $6.1 million grant to help fund construction of taxiways and expansion of aprons at the airport.
